I have been running 386BSD for a few months now, and have decided to
connect a HP Laserjet II+ to the box. I am on a net, so there hasn't really
been a need for a printer on the box, but now I want it.

I successfully installed the lp patches, and the port is seen.
But when I print, the port or printer seem to just hang. The form feed
light on the laser comes on, but that is all. Nothing else happens.
lpc reports the status as printing, but thats it. If I cat directly to 
/dev/lp ( set up as c 14 0) the same happens.

Can anyone please help me ?

Oh, yes I am using Terry's lp patch. Haug's lpt patch would not work.
